Sooo, what are we talking about? I guess a cool down is only needed if the engine is really hot like after track use or such.
Here in Utah we have some situations with stop/go traffic in 104F wheather, not good and the engine will be superhot. So on my way home I drive the last mile or so with med rpm and little load, does wonders for cooling down.
And yes, once I parked the car in the garage after a "hot run" w/o cooling down and guess what, blue smoke on start up the next day.
